There seems to be corrupt/invalid data in the file.
Does the query work outside of SAS? Is the data in text files? Are the text files UTF-8? Can they be UTF8? Can you run a validation?
thanks for ur reply. I ended running the variable but excluding a variable. The output was good.I didn't look further into this. A colleague later gave me, which i'm listing here in case in can help anyone:
Pls add this option in libname statement
DBMAX_TEXT=255 TRANSCODE_FAIL=SILENT LOGIN_TIMEOUT= 0 ;
